Monday Night Notes

  • After the first day of the coaching staff's self described "prowl", recruits have responded positively.
  • Auburn visited Blount High School in Mobile.  Contact between athletes and coaches is limited to a "Hi" right now but the presence was felt according to Blount's head coach.  Blount is the school of four star Jarrick Williams.  
  • Other schools visited Monday included Vigor High School, Williamson High School, Davidson High School and Theodore High School.  At Williamson, Barry James says the "prowl" made him feel special.  One other target was Davidson defensive tackle Pat McNeil.  McNeil is the younger brother of injured safety Mike McNeil.
  • C.J. Moseley was also impressed by the seven man visit to Theodore High School.
  • Prattville athlete Sam Gibson visited Auburn this weekend. 
  • Jonathan Mincy has named his top three as Auburn, Georgia and Tennessee.
  • Tank Sessions visited Auburn this weekend.  He included Auburn in his top five along with Georgia, Ole Miss, Florida State and Oregon.  If he picks up a visit from UGA I see him picking them.
  • Corey Crawford enjoyed the "environment" on his visit this weekend.
